Went to Williams for the opener and was a little worried about how the fishing was going to be since they killed off the lake last fall and replanted it this spring. I expected the fishing to be very slow with small fish. We started trolling various lures from Klink's and only caught a few small 12" fish so we thought the fishing would be small fish only all weekend.

But once we got past the weed island mid way down the lake, all we caught were fish that were over 14", they really seemed to like the gold color vibrex spinners. My 9 yr old caught the biggest at 4.1 lbs. The fishing was slow, but quality sized fish once we got mid lake. We caught a total of 34 fish and kept 26 fish. Overcast and a little windy, but still a fun time and the family enjoyed it.

BeerElf1- We use Blue Fox Vibrax size #3 and 4 when trolling for trout. We have been fishing Williams lake for 15 years now and that is the lure of choice and we do pretty well on them. When the sun is out the silver and blue work great for us, but if it is cloudy, gold seems to out fish the other colors 90% of the time. I just long line about 100' behind the boat and troll around. We always catch our limits on Williams with these lures. Hope this helps.
